Understanding the Core Gameplay of Chicken Road

At its heart, Chicken Road is remarkably straightforward. Each round begins with a multiplier starting at 1x, and it steadily increases over time. Players place a bet before the round begins, and the objective is to cash out before the multiplier ‘crashes’. The longer you wait, the higher the multiplier climbs, and the greater your potential payout. However, the moment the multiplier crashes, you lose your bet. This simple premise creates a thrilling dynamic where risk and reward are constantly balanced.

The game’s interface is typically clean and intuitive, featuring a prominent display of the current multiplier, a betting area, and buttons for placing bets and cashing out. Many platforms also offer features like auto-cashout, which allows you to set a target multiplier and automatically withdraw your winnings when it’s reached – a useful tool for risk mitigation. Mastering the timing of your cashout is the crucial element of winning at Chicken Road.

Risk Management Strategies for Chicken Road

Chicken Road, by its very nature, is a high-variance game. This means that while the potential for large wins exists, so does the risk of quickly losing your bankroll. Effective risk management is, therefore, paramount. One common strategy is to implement a betting unit system. This involves setting a fixed percentage of your bankroll as a single betting unit and only betting that amount per round. This prevents you from chasing losses or making impulsive bets that could deplete your funds.

Another crucial aspect of risk management is knowing when to walk away. Establishing both win and loss limits before you begin playing is essential. A win limit defines the point at which you’ll stop playing and withdraw your winnings, while a loss limit sets a maximum amount you’re willing to lose in a session. Sticking to these limits helps maintain discipline and prevents emotional decision-making.

Analyzing Volatility and Game Statistics

While Chicken Road appears simple on the surface, understanding the underlying volatility is vital. Volatility refers to the degree of risk associated with a game; higher volatility means larger swings in both wins and losses. Chicken Road generally exhibits high volatility due to the ‘crash’ mechanic. Observing past game statistics, if available on the platform, can provide insights into the typical multiplier ranges and crash rates.

Some platforms display heatmaps showing the frequency of crashes at different multipliers. This data, while not predictive, can offer a general idea of where the multiplier is more likely to crash. However, it is crucial to remember that each round is independent, and the outcome is determined by a random number generator (RNG). Relying solely on statistics can be misleading, but it can supplement your overall strategy.
